Read the following carefully to avoid an electric 

shock or fire

General warnings

•  This appliance is not intended for use by persons 

(including children) with reduced physical, sensory 

or mental capabilities, or lack of experience and 

knowledge, unless they have been given supervision or 

instruction concerning use of the appliance by a person 

responsible for their safety.

•  Young children should be supervised to ensure they  

do not play with this appliance.

•  During use this appliance becomes hot. Care should be 

taken to avoid touching hot external and internal surfaces 

when in use. Use oven gloves. Children should be kept 

away to avoid burns and scalds.

•  This appliance must NOT be used as a space heater.
•  Keep vents clear of obstructions.
•  In order to avoid a fire, the appliance must be kept clean.
•  Do not spray aerosols in the vicinity of the appliance 

when it is in operation.

•  Do not store flammable materials in or under the 

appliance, eg. aerosols.

•  Do not modify this appliance.

Cooktops (generally)

•  Do not allow pots to boil dry, as damage to both pan 

and cooktop may result.

•  Do not operate the cooktop for an extended period of 

time without a pot or pan on the hotplate.

•  Do not allow large cookware to overhang the cooktop 

onto the adjacent benchtop. This will cause scorching to 

the benchtop surface.

•  Do not allow cooking pots or pans to intrude into the area 

which is close to the controls.

•  Ensure burner caps and trivets are properly located.  

(see Figure1)

•  For maximum stability, ensure pots and pans are centrally 

located on the trivets.

•  Handles should be turned away from the front of the 

bench to avoid accidents.

•  Only models fitted with flame safeguard can be used in 

marine craft, caravans or mobile homes.

Installation

•  An authorised person must install this appliance and 

MUST provide a certificate of compliance.

•  Before using the appliance, ensure that all packing 

materials are removed from the appliance.

•  In order to avoid any potential hazard, the installation 

instructions in this booklet and any label on the appliance, 

must be followed.

•  Ensure that all specified vents, openings and air spaces 

are not blocked.

•  Where the appliance is built into a benchtop, the 

benchtop material must be capable of withstanding 

temperatures of 85°C.

•  DO NOT install in marine craft, caravans or mobile 

homes because these products are not fitted with a flame 

safeguard on each burner.

Servicing

•  Servicing MUST only be carried out by authorised personnel.
•  To maintain safe operation, it is recommended that the 

product be inspected every five years by an authorised 

service person.

•  For appliances supplied with a supply cord, if the supply 

cord is damaged it must be replaced by an authorised 

service person in order to avoid a hazard.

•  For models with battery ignition, the battery will require 

periodic replacement (see page 12).

NOTE: The battery is a perishable item and is not covered 

by the warranty.

Cleaning

•  Always ensure the appliance is turned off before cleaning.
•  This appliance contains aluminium fittings. DO NOT use 

caustic based cleaners.

•  Do not use steam cleaners as this may cause moisture build-

up on electrical components.

•  Always clean the appliance immediately after any  

food spillage.

•  DO NOT place burner caps, crowns or griddle plate in a 

dishwasher.

CONDITIONS OF USE

This appliance is intended to be used in household and 

similar applications such as:
•  Staff kitchen areas in shops, offices and other 

working environments

• Farm houses
•  By clients in hotels, motels and other residential 

type environments

• Bed and breakfast type environments
